tune is one problem, but I don't think related at this point. I am also working with Pureboost in Germany on a PS2 tune.

I have to install my catless downpipe (hopefully tonight) to see if my spool and boost rate increase (with a new O2). I want to make sure with this that my AFR is accurate and I am not running to lean/hot. If my cat is too restrictive, I may be creating too much heat with little flow.

I made a mistake about the radiator...it's the condenser (which I have the A/C off anyway...I wish they had a shorter condenser).

I noticed something weird recently. My IAT when I first start up the car is about 13 degrees higher. I had put in a new N20 (3.5) and I have the PS3 TMAP vacuum adapter for an analog boost gauge, which actually pulls the TMAP sensor out of the flow of the chargepipe and into the adapter. I really don't like that, but I want to monitor the actual boost while tuning. I may have to re-install my original, since I am no where near 20 PSI with the current setup. I think when I was running straight MHD )setting it for a N20 TMAP, it was more accurate then the JB4 Setting of a N20 TMAP. When I ran the MHD alone, I completely remove the JB4 harness. When I connect the JB4 backup over the MHD, I only set the N20 in the JB4...not in the MHD also.

MHD map 0 is ok, because you need this at least, so you can load the JB4 backend, but jb4 is an additive piggy-back system. I will be installing a water methanol kit also this weekend and I want to use the JB4 safety features. This is a good way to add to any DME tune.
